The names are related, but only by historical confusion. In ancient times several different ores from the region of Magnesia in Thessaly were mistakenly thought to be related, and all were called magnes in Greek. One was what we know call magnetite or lodestone, and it is from it that we get the word magnet. The others were later found to be oxides two previously unknown elements, now called manganese and magnesium. For more details see the History section of the Wikipedia article on manganese.

Who discovered Magnetic force?

The existence of magnetic force has been known since ancient times, but it was William Gilbert in the 16th century who first conducted systematic experiments and documented his findings regarding magnetism. He is often credited as the founder of the modern science of magnetism.

What is the difference between electromagnetism and magnetism?

Electromagnetism is a branch of physics that deals with the interaction between electric currents and magnetic fields, while magnetism is a property of certain materials that allows them to attract or repel other materials. In simpler terms, electromagnetism involves the relationship between electricity and magnetism, while magnetism refers to the inherent magnetic properties of certain materials.
